Treatment

adhd women test is a neurological disorder that affects 4.4 percent of the population (Kessler and al . 2006). It is accompanied by high rates of comorbidity (depression anxiety, anxiety, and substance abuse) and significant emotional, social, and occupational impairments that affect the patients and their families.

Addiction treatment for adults includes medication, education and psychosocial therapies such as cognitive therapy for behavior. These therapies can assist you in managing your symptoms and develop new ways of thinking about them.

Treatment for adults with adhd generally comes in the form of stimulants, such as amphetamine and methylphenidate, which boost levels of neurotransmitters, brain chemicals that are responsible for attention and behavior control. The stimulants are available as tablets that release immediately, tablets with extended-release or as patches.

The stimulants have some side effects. Some of the side effects include dizziness nervousness, sweating, insomnia and anxiety. It is crucial to follow the instructions of your doctor and adhere to the dosage prescribed.

In addition to stimulants certain antidepressants are also able to help alleviate the symptoms of ADHD. These drugs are typically used for a short time to reduce ADHD symptoms. They can be more effective if taken in conjunction with cognitive behavioral therapy.
